Global Continuous Wave Radar Market Overview:

According to SPER Market Research, the Global Continuous Wave Radar Market is estimated to reach USD 2.04 billion by 2032 with a CAGR of 6.12%.

The global continuous wave radar system market is anticipated to grow at a significant CAGR during the forecast period. Radar systems with digital signal processing are used to address security issues. Their demand is probably being fuelled by increasing funding for defence as well as growing worries about safety and security. The market for continuous wave radar might see significant expansion as a result of all these factors.To overcome security challenges, radar systems with digital signal processing are deployed. Their demand is likely being stimulated by rising defence spending as well as expanding security and safety concerns. It is also projected that the construction of new airports and terminals would have a substantial impact on the continuous wave radar industry's overall growth. The need for radar is mostly driven by the rise in terrorist activities, international wars, and border infiltrations. All these reasons may lead to a large growth in the continuous wave radar market.

Impact of COVID-19 on the Global Continuous Wave Radar Market
The COVID-19 epidemic is having an overall negative influence on various radar market industries' production processes. Due to the entire lockdown and temporary suspension of businesses that several provincial governments have already declared, the worldwide radar market is being negatively impacted by the overall manufacturing process. Theepidemic is having an effect on society and the global economy. The effects of this pandemic are spreading daily and are also having an effect on the supply chain. The crisis is causing the stock market to be uncertain, corporate confidence to be declining, the supply chain to be greatly slowed down, and client segment panic to be growing. The disease epidemic has had a significant influence on the production and manufacturing industries, which has caused a halt in growth.However, throughout the anticipated period, the high price of these Continuous Wave Radars is anticipated to restrict market expansion prospects. However, in order to better serve the general public, the market's major players are making efforts to increase product efficiency and capabilities. These elements are therefore anticipated to improve prospects for global market growth.

Global Continuous Wave Radar Market Segmentation:

By Type: Based on the Type, Global Continuous Wave Radar Market is segmented as; Unmodulated Continuous Wave and Modulated Continuous Wave.

By Component: Based on the Component, Global Continuous Wave Radar Market is segmented as; Antenna, Receiver, Transmitter and Others.

By Application: Based on the Application, Global Continuous Wave Radar Market is segmented as;Environmental Monitoring, Human Gait Recognition, Remote Sensing, Resource Detection, Space Navigation and Others.

By Range: Based on the Range, Global Continuous Wave Radar Market is segmented as; Long Range Radars, Medium Range Radars and Short Range Radars.

By Frequency Band: 
Based on the Frequency Band, Global Continuous Wave Radar Market is segmented as;C Band, HF Band, K/Ku/Ka Band, L Band, Millimetric Band, S Band, V/UHF Band and X Band.

By Industry Vertical: Based on the Industry Vertical, Global Continuous Wave Radar Market is segmented as;Aerospace and Defense, Automotive, Commercial, Industrial and Others.

By Region: The regions of North America, Asia-Pacific, Latin America, Europe, the Middle East, and Africa are all included in the worldwide market. Due to the presence of numerous SMEs and manufacturing facilities, increased acceptance of radar technology, and growing marine trade, the Asia Pacific region is predicted to benefit from the development of radar systems.
